## Vendor Note: Quaylight Canary Gating

Quaylight handles canary analysis for our Fernbridge deploy pipeline. Per contract, a canary may only promote if their scoring service returns a pass verdict on error rate, latency, and saturation metrics; manual overrides require release-manager sign-off and must be logged. If the scoring service is unavailable for more than 30 minutes, contact their support desk at the address below.

escalation mailbox, kaweg-kahif: druwyn.sordor@nelvroworks.corp

ALERT: Pagination on the Vexworth public REST API is returning duplicate items when clients sort by updated_at while records change mid-scan. The Larkfold team has a cursor-based fix staged for next release. Expect elevated support volume until rollout completes. Details, affected endpoints, and the rollout timeline are posted on the internal status page.

runbook for tagug-hafog: https://jira.lumiclabs.internal/projects/pages/pages/9773c0d8

Q2 Planning Note — Board Copy

Quick heads-up: we're running a full gross-margin review across the Bramlet line this quarter. Early numbers show packaging and freight eating roughly two points more than planned. Finance and Ops at Kestrovane will jointly scrub supplier terms by end of May. Expect a firmer picture at the June session. Background on where this is heading sits below.

management briefing: Headcount on the Belix team goes from 60 to 93 by the end of November. Gross margin on Belix came in at 23 percent against a plan of 47 percent.

# Service Accounts: String Extraction

The `extract-i18n` script pulls translatable strings from all Bramblewick repos and pushes them to the Glossa service. It runs under the `i18n-extractor` service account. Do not run it under your personal account; Glossa rate-limits individual users aggressively. The account has write access to the staging catalog only. Set the token in your shell before invoking the script. The current staging token is below.

API key for kahap-kafog: zpat15_6qzxZ7YR8aDwjmp